![]() ![]() The NHD is available nationwide in two seamless datasets, one based on 1:24,000 (or larger) scale and referred to as high resolution NHD, and the other based on 1:100,000 scale and referred to as medium resolution NHD. ![]() In addition to this geographic information, the dataset contains metadata that supports the exchange of future updates and improvements to the data. The network of reach codes delineating water and transported material flow allows users to trace movement in upstream and downstream directions. The information encoded about these features includes classification and other characteristics, delineation, geographic name, position and related measures, a "reach code" through which other information can be related to the NHD, and the direction of water flow.
